petejr 0 Posted August 17, 2004 Simple actually. Make a new duplicate layer, apply sharpening till the object you want sharpened looks right then apply a layer mask and either apply or brush away the areas that you want to change or to remain as they are. I just happen to use a plug in called FocusBlade to sharpen with but the same results can be accomplished with USM and some masking. Link to comment
